type packetSender struct {
ctx context.Context
cancel context.CancelFunc
ch chan C.PacketAdapter
}
// newPacketSender return a chan based C.PacketSender
// It ensures that packets can be sent sequentially and without blocking
func newPacketSender() C.PacketSender {
ctx, cancel := context.WithCancel(context.Background())
ch := make(chan C.PacketAdapter, senderCapacity)
return &packetSender{
ctx: ctx,
cancel: cancel,
ch: ch,
}
}
func (s *packetSender) Process(pc C.PacketConn, proxy C.WriteBackProxy) {
for {
select {
case <-s.ctx.Done():
return // sender closed
case packet := <-s.ch:
if proxy != nil {
proxy.UpdateWriteBack(packet)
}
_ = handleUDPToRemote(packet, pc, packet.Metadata())
packet.Drop()
}
}
}
func (s *packetSender) dropAll() {
for {
select {
case data := <-s.ch:
data.Drop() // drop all data still in chan
default:
return // no data, exit goroutine
}
}
}
func (s *packetSender) Send(packet C.PacketAdapter) {
select {
case <-s.ctx.Done():
packet.Drop() // sender closed before Send()
return
default:
}
select {
case s.ch <- packet:
// put ok, so don't drop packet, will process by other side of chan
case <-s.ctx.Done():
packet.Drop() // sender closed when putting data to chan
default:
packet.Drop() // chan is full
}
}
func (s *packetSender) Close() {
s.cancel()
s.dropAll()
}
